About This Team

Do you thrive in a startup vibe? Were you built for a small, nimble and dynamic team that's ready to win? If you answered yes, we want to talk to you! ShareFile tried to fit into Citrix and we realized it doesn’t fit. We are now going back to our roots as a standalone business unit to focus on our SaaS business—an area where we see growth potential. This business unit is unique, and we certainly aren’t afraid to stand out from the crowd and tackle the bigger competitors.

As a Site Reliability Engineer on the Solution Platform team, you will help to build the next generation of solution platform for our customers. Your goal: help engineering teams to build the systems and user experiences that allow our customers to automate their work using ShareFile and enable robust vertical solutions for accounting, financial and other industries.
 

Duties and Responsibilities

  • Work with the development teams to design scalable, robust systems using cloud architecture
  • Build automation using industry tools to deploy hundreds of different services
  • Ensure a high degree of availability across all of our service offerings
  • Identify bottlenecks and problems throughout the infrastructure
  • Design and build observability infrastructure and incident response processes

Required Experience/Skills

  • 6+ years of relevant industry experience
  • Experience building infrastructure as a code solution using Terraform
  • Experience with container technologies such as Kubernetes, Docker
  • Be proficient in one or more cloud providers, including AWS, Azure, GCP
  • Experience with logging and monitoring tools such as Splunk, Newrelic, etc
  • Have 6+ years of Linux system administration experience


About you:

You are a software engineer who knows how to apply engineering principles to operations. You are well versed in a large number of technologies and welcome new tools and techniques.  You work in conjunction with fellow developers and operations members to come to the best possible solution. You are always looking for patterns and ways to increase efficiency, eliminate downtime, optimize costs, and maintain performance at scale. 


You will be successful in this role if you:

  • Prefer to build automation to perform redundant tasks rather than manually handling toil
  • Enjoy pushing scalability to the limit with high throughput services
  • Design solutions with failure in mind to ensure reliability
  • Enjoy working with a large variety of services and technologies
  • Like looking through metrics and logs as if it were a treasure hunt
  • Avoid logging into servers directly and prefer using automation and aggregation to manage them
  • Strive to be a responsible enabler rather than a "gate"
  • Have industry experience providing hands-on technical expertise to design, deploy, secure and optimize Cloud services
